Saab 93

Manual transmission fluid capacity & service interval

Saab 93 manual transmission fluid capacity is 2 liters. Service intervals include a check at 3000 km and a change at 12000 km. The data covers 3 configurations.

The configuration chart below lists fill volumes and service intervals for each engine and trim variant.

TypeSpecifications
GT750 (1958-1959)
  • Use: Normal
  • Capacity 2 liter
  • Check 3000 km
  • Change 12000 km
  • Code: 4/1
GT750 Super (1958-1959)
  • Use: Normal
  • Capacity 2 liter
  • Check 3000 km
  • Change 12000 km
  • Code: 4/1
93 (1956-1959)
  • Use: Normal
  • Capacity 2 liter
  • Check 3000 km
  • Change 12000 km
  • Code: 3/1
